Bill Strengthening Governance Of Financial Supervisors DNB And AFM

This new law entered into force on 16 February. Its key elements include:

  • Widening of the statutory duties to be carried out by the supervisory boards of DNB and the AFM.
  • Limitations on the number of times that managing directors of the two supervisors may be re-appointed.
  • Introduction of an integrity and suitability test for both managing and supervisory directors of DNB and the AFM.
